您需要先安装一个扩展,例如 篡改猴、Greasemonkey 或 暴力猴,之后才能安装此脚本。
您需要先安装一个扩展,例如 篡改猴 或 暴力猴,之后才能安装此脚本。
您需要先安装一个扩展,例如 篡改猴 或 暴力猴,之后才能安装此脚本。
您需要先安装一个扩展,例如 篡改猴 或 Userscripts ,之后才能安装此脚本。
您需要先安装一款用户脚本管理器扩展,例如 Tampermonkey,才能安装此脚本。
您需要先安装用户脚本管理器扩展后才能安装此脚本。
把网站上的磁力或.torrent文件或其他文件推送到远程的Aria2客户端下载
受到“全载”和“LinkSwift”的启发,在浏览种子网站时希望直接将磁力链接推送到服务器上的qBittorrent、Aria2下载器中,不必再去复制链接然后打开下载器添加下载;
由于qBittorrent不能推送种子连接直接下载,只能通过种子文件下载资源,于是给Aria2也写了一个js脚本,我的Aria2是部署再NAS中的,经过测试nyaa,蜜柑,末日动漫等一些我常用的网站都可以使用,具体的请自行测试;
如果只使用Aria2推荐使用本脚本
使用前请先在脚本中修改下载器的地址和登录信息
// ================== 配置区域 ================== const ARIA2_URL = 'http://192.168.1.23:6800/jsonrpc'; const ARIA2_SECRET = 'aria2_secret';
屏蔽不需要推送下载的资源
// 配置支持推送的资源类型(通过注释禁用不需要的类型) const SUPPORTED_TYPES = [ 'magnet', // 磁力链接 'torrent', // BT种子文件 'http', // HTTP下载 'https', // HTTPS下载 //'ftp', // FTP下载 'ed2k', // eDonkey链接 //'metalink' // Metalink文件 ].filter(Boolean); // 过滤掉被注释的行